Rolls-Royce signs engine services contract with Thomson Airways

Rolls-Royce has signed a service support agreement with Thomson Airways for RB211-535 engines that power the airline’s Boeing 757 aircraft. The service support agreement has been designed specifically for Thomson and will support the airline’s Boeing 757 aircraft for the duration of their time in the fleet. GE Aviation breaks ground on $100m jet engine assembly factory in Indiana

GE Aviation hosted a ceremonial ground breaking on July 22nd, for a new $100m jet engine assembly facility in Lafayette, Indiana. The new 225,000-ft² facility in Lafayette will assemble the new LEAP engine of CFM International, a 50/50 joint company of GE and Snecma (Safran) of France. Saft awarded contract from Gulfstream Aerospace

Saft, a leading designer and manufacturer of advanced technology batteries, has been awarded two exclusive multi-year, multi-million-dollar supply contracts by Gulfstream Aerospace Corporation. Under the agreement, Saft will deliver Ultra Low Maintenance (ULM) technology batteries to Gulfstream Aerospace for two business jets, the Gulfstream G650 and Gulfstream G550.
